- Pasting a material would free the materials local node-tree,
leaving it in the depsgraph which would then tag the freed ID
(from deg_graph_clear_id_recalc_flags).
- texpaintslot, gp_style pointers were copied into the clipboard without
being cleared or duplicated, allowing for freed memory access later on.
- A shallow copy from the cliboard into the material could also cause
these pointers to be overwritten and leak memory.
Resolve by calling material_free_data before performing a shallow copy
and adding material_clear_data which ensures these pointers aren't
copied into the clipboard.
Commented [0] (2.5x refactor that disabled many free functions),
for some reason this call was never re-enabled.
Add back the free call along with other clipboard buffers.

When a file passed in from the command line failed to load,
blender would exit & save the quit.blend.
Resolve by adding a `do_user_exit_actions` to WM_exit_ex which is
false in backgrounds mode or when an error has occurred.
Callers to WM_exit needed to set G.is_break for a predictable exit-code.
This is error prone as G.is_break may be set based on the user having
pressed escape during event handling.
Instead, pass the exit code as an argument.
WM_exit calls `exit(G.is_break == true)` which only makes sense in
background mode, pressing escape sets `is_break` which isn't cleared,
causing an error exit-code of 1 on exit.

This patch improves how debug groups are displayed
within captures. Passes are now split to align with
debug groups, such that navigation of captures is
more intuitive.
To closer represent useful information, debug groups are now
deferred to align with passes, with the addition of Macros to
control capture display options.
METAL_DEBUG_CAPTURE_MAX_NESTED_GROUPS limits debug
group nesting, and METAL_DEBUG_CAPTURE_HIDE_EMPTY allows
hiding of debug groups which do not contain any commands.
